At once a move to the mainstream and a return to Collie's West Tennessee rockabilly roots, the album worked fairly well. "Even the Man in the Moon Is Crying" and "Born To Love You" were Collie's first Top 10 hits, and "Shame Shame Shame Shame" rocked as hard as anything he'd done. ~ Brian Mansfield, Rovi
